Handover Note — Director Transition, Ostermont Goods

Elena, the pilot with the Cradley Market retail chain is mid-flight: twelve stores stocked, sell-through tracked weekly, margins holding at 31%. Invoicing runs through our Fernwick entity; finance should watch the returns clause carefully, as it shifts after week ten. Expansion terms are drafted but unsigned. The strategic reasoning is captured in the confidential note below.

internal memo for yajep-yafop: Quenoxax Works plans to lower the Ralvan list price by 24 percent in August.

14:22 — Retry storm confirmed: the Tidewell payment worker reissued charges because idempotency keys were derived from timestamps, not order IDs. Marek's hotfix pinned keys to order ID plus attempt scope; duplicates stopped within four minutes. Weekly sync should review key derivation across all Tidewell services. The remediated build is identified by the token recorded below.

pipeline stamp: htk4_66df

MANAGEMENT MEETING — HEADCOUNT PLAN

Attendees: Harlan Voss, Petra Milne, branch leads. Next year's plan: net growth capped at 4%, concentrated in the Ardenfield and Quillside branches. Backfills require regional sign-off. Seasonal hires shift to pooled contracts. Milne will circulate branch targets Friday. Objections due within one week. The confidential growth rationale is appended below.

confidential, kahog-bawif: The northern region missed its Pramir quota by 20.0 percent last quarter. Casaxek Freight plans to lower the Fraion list price by 41.5 percent in December. The finance team signed off on a budget of $236.4 million for Project Druius. The renewal with Fenysix Partners closes at $91.3 million a year, 2.1 percent below the last contract.